Were these the Cars that were Running Single Cams On Carb's>???
I know they were S14's EDIT: So I Zoomed into the Dyno Sheet, And the Important parts said this: Engine = "KA24 GTS" Config. = "Stock Carbs Narrow Throttle Shafts TWM Stacks" <- Maybe "Twin", not Twm Then for Peak Figures the Operator has circled "230 TQ" and Underlined "258" and "283" Under the Horsepower Readings. With the peak Tq in the 5000 Rpm range and the PeakHP at Around the 7000 Rpm point. I THINK, if I am Reading this Right. All in All Pretty Impressive, But not all that surprising considering the Pure race car setup of this vehicle. Race gas and Open exhaust, Plus Carbs make for A damn fine Race vehicle.
